Am I the only one who's wondering what's going on with the waitlist for 1098's?

I am increasingly reading about fortunate riders in the US who have been able to order & receive their 1098 in less than 8, or even 4 weeks, and stock sitting on US showroom floors while others are waiting at least 6 months. I'm in Australia, and placed an order back in March, and am still being told it (yellow 1098) won't be here until Novemer, AT BEST!

Now I read in the following thread: http://www.ducati1098.net/forum/showthread.php?t=1798
that Ducati are even ramping up their allocation for US.

So I'm curious, are these lucky riders just isolated exceptions and Ducati really are looking after all their customers? How long are people from other countries waiting? Who holds the record for waiting the longest time?

If this is wrong, might help us all who are waiting to at least know that everyone's being treated fairly.
